Introduction: Home decoration is an art that allows you to express your personality and create a space that is not only stylish but also functional. But have you ever thought about incorporating dentistry into your home decor? From dental-inspired artwork to toothbrush holders, there are many creative ways to infuse elements of dentistry into your interior design. In this blog post, we will explore how you can combine home decoration and dentistry, bringing a unique and refreshing approach to your living space. 1. Dental-Inspired Artwork: One of the easiest ways to incorporate dentistry into your home decor is through artwork. Look for pieces that feature dental tools, teeth, or dental office scenes. These can range from vintage dental advertisements to modern dental illustrations. Hang them on your walls to create a focal point or use them to create a gallery wall that showcases your appreciation for dental aesthetics. 2. Toothbrush Holders: Toothbrush holders are practical items that can also add a touch of dentistry to your bathroom decor. Opt for toothbrush holders that mimic dental tools such as toothpaste squeezers or toothbrush holsters that resemble dental chair units. These unique accessories will not only keep your toothbrushes organized but also serve as conversation starters with guests. 3. Dental-Inspired Wallpaper: If you want to take your dental-themed decor to the next level, consider using dental-inspired wallpaper in your home. Look for designs that feature dental patterns, such as toothbrushes, dental floss, or even toothpaste tubes. Wallpaper can be applied to an accent wall in the bathroom or used in unexpected spaces like a dental-themed home office or children's playroom. 4. Dental Display Shelves: Show off your passion for dentistry by creating dental-themed display shelves. Arrange dental books, models of teeth, or vintage dental tools on these shelves, creating a unique and educational focal point in your living room or study. You can also add dental-themed accessories like miniature dental chairs or dental clinic signs to enhance the overall aesthetic. 5. Color Scheme: Incorporate the colors associated with dentistry into your home decor to create a cohesive look. While white and blue are often associated with dental offices, you can also add pops of vibrant colors like red or green to create visual interest. Consider incorporating these colors through throw pillows, rugs, or artwork. Conclusion: Combining home decoration and dentistry can create a truly unique and personalized living space. Whether you choose dental-inspired artwork, toothbrush holders, wallpaper, display shelves, or a dental color scheme, infusing dentistry into your home decor will not only showcase your passion but also spark conversations with friends and family.
